    Match Overview & Form • Tottenham Hotspur: Spurs are in a period of transition under interim boss Igor Tudor. While they recently ended a six-game losing streak with a gritty 1-1 draw at Anfield, their defensive frailties are evident, having conceded 15 goals in their last five matches. • Atletico Madrid: Diego Simeone’s side is in a commanding position. They are high on confidence after a 1-0 win over Getafe and haven't lost a three-goal lead in European competition in the Simeone era. Their defensive organization (0.89 goals conceded per game in La Liga) is tailor-made to protect this aggregate lead. Head-to-Head (H2H) • First Leg: Atletico Madrid won 5-2 (March 10, 2026), with Julian Alvarez netting a brace. • Historical Context: Prior to this year, their only major meeting was the 1963 Cup Winners' Cup final, which Spurs won 5-1. However, the modern era heavily favors the tactical discipline of the Spanish side. ________________________________________

    • Match Analysis & Form • Barcelona: Hansi Flick’s side is in ruthless form at home, recently dismantling Sevilla 5-2. They have won 17 straight games in all competitions at the Camp Nou and have scored at least 3 goals in their last three home matches. • Newcastle United: The Magpies are proving to be "giant killers" this season, coming off a 1-0 away win at Chelsea. While they are resilient and dangerous on the counter with Harvey Barnes and Anthony Gordon, they are dealing with a heavy fixture list and significant injuries to their midfield core. • H2H: Barcelona has a dominant historical record, winning 4 of the 6 meetings between these sides. Notably, they won the home leg of the league stage earlier this season. ________________________________________

    • Match Overview & Form • Bayern Munich: Vincent Kompany's side is unbeaten in their last 10 matches (8W, 2D). While they recently drew 1-1 with Bayer Leverkusen in a match where they received two red cards, their home form is terrifying—averaging over 3 goals per game at the Allianz Arena. • Atalanta: The Italians are reeling from the heaviest home defeat ever for an Italian side in the UCL knockout rounds. They are currently on a 5-match winless streak (3D, 2L) and have struggled significantly on the road in Europe, winning only 2 of their last 7 away UCL trips. Head-to-Head (H2H) • Last Meeting: Bayern Munich won 6-1 (March 10, 2026). • Trends: Bayern’s attack proved too fast and clinical for Atalanta’s man-marking system. Harry Kane (8 UCL goals) and Luis Díaz have been the primary architects of Atalanta's defensive collapse. ________________________________________
